Transaction cfd114ed63c4b7159779f6bfa1095b7a846b91b3381219d0c451a98eaabde426
1 Input
1 Output
-
cfd114ed63c4b7159779f6bfa1095b7a846b91b3381219d0c451a98eaabde426:0
- value
- 17687840
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a01d8204c7e240fc76a538d3d5e4cacb2643920
- address
- bc1qfgqasgzv0cjql3m22wxn6hjv4jexgwfq83sfr5